Autonomous Inventory Replenishment and Demand Forecasting Agent

For a regional furniture retailer, balancing inventory levels across multiple showrooms is critical to cash flow. Overstocking leads to high storage costs, while understocking results in lost sales. Current manual forecasting methods often fail to account for hyper-local market trends in the Dayton and Cincinnati areas. Implementing an AI agent to analyze historical sales data, seasonal trends, and local economic indicators allows for more precise procurement, reducing capital tied up in slow-moving stock and ensuring high-demand items are available when customers need them most.

Up to 18% reduction in carrying costsSupply Chain Management Association
The agent integrates with the existing Microsoft ASP.NET backend to monitor real-time POS data. It autonomously triggers purchase orders based on predictive demand models and vendor lead times. By continuously evaluating regional sales velocity, the agent adjusts safety stock levels dynamically, flagging potential supply chain bottlenecks before they impact the showroom floor.

Dynamic Logistics and Delivery Route Optimization Agent

Logistics costs represent a significant portion of operating expenses for furniture retailers. Managing a fleet across the Dayton-Cincinnati-Columbus corridor involves complex routing challenges, including traffic patterns and delivery window constraints. Manual route planning is prone to inefficiency, leading to higher fuel consumption and labor costs. An AI agent optimizes delivery sequences in real-time, accounting for last-minute changes and warehouse loading constraints, which directly improves the bottom line and customer satisfaction through more reliable delivery estimates.

15% reduction in fuel and labor costsLogistics and Fleet Management Analytics
This agent ingests daily delivery manifests and real-time traffic data to generate optimized routes. It coordinates with warehouse staff to prioritize loading sequences based on the route map. If a delay occurs, the agent automatically updates the dispatch system and notifies the customer via SMS or email with a revised arrival window.

Proactive Warranty and Post-Purchase Support Agent

Customer loyalty in the furniture industry is heavily dependent on post-purchase support. Handling warranty claims and furniture repairs manually is time-consuming and often leads to customer frustration. An AI agent can automate the intake of service requests, verify warranty status, and schedule repair technicians or replacement deliveries. This reduces the administrative load on support staff and improves the overall customer experience, turning potential service complaints into opportunities for positive brand reinforcement and repeat business.

30% reduction in support ticket processing timeCustomer Service Efficiency Benchmarks
The agent interacts with customers through the website to collect information about furniture issues, including photo uploads. It verifies the purchase against the internal database, determines warranty eligibility, and initiates the claim process. It then coordinates with the service department's schedule to confirm a repair appointment, keeping the customer informed at every step.
